Latest Patents
One of Takashi Aruga's notable patents is focused on a method for UV exposure with an elongated service lifetime. This patent addresses the issue of substances in the atmosphere that can accumulate on the lens surface of ultraviolet exposure apparatuses. By forming openings in the wall of the lens barrel, the atmosphere can be replaced with a proper gas, such as nitrogen or clean air, to minimize these accumulations. Additionally, the ultraviolet light source is designed to be cooled by a separate cooling system, ensuring optimal performance.
